Through RSS aggregation, we can easily browse content from various backgrounds and perspectives, and listen to different voices. This not only broadens our horizons, but also helps us make more comprehensive and objective judgments. Rather than being overwhelmed by various recommended information, it’s better to proactively subscribe to RSS and control the source of information. This way, we can maintain the ability to think independently in this vast ocean of information, and gain insight into the essence of things.

Installing Feedbro
In the Edge browser, go to the Extensions installation page and search for Feedbro.
